Sergeant Ken Strange, of the Canadian Mounted Police, and his dog, King, are on the trial of the murderer.
Release Date: Jun 30, 1939
Director: Frank McDonald
Writer: Edward R. Austin
Genres: Action, Crime, Mystery, Western
Keywords german shepherd, royal canadian mounted police (mountie), dog hero
Production Companies Columbia Pictures, Central Films, Kenneth J. Bishop Productions
